Over the past several decades, while discussion of diversity in publishing has garnered attention, the actual proportion of books in which historically underrepresented children can find themselves has, woefully, plateaued. According to the latest statistics released this year by teh Cooperative Children's Book Center (CCBC), while 37 percent of the country's population are people of color, only 11 percent of the children's books published in the past 23 years contain multiracial content.
